The Story At A Glance
  • • The traditional model of using GPUs solely for compute and CPUs for coordination is shifting toward a more balanced 1:1 ratio.

  • • Inference for agentic systems requires more CPU power for orchestration, tool use, and reasoning.

  • • Industry leaders like Intel and NVIDIA are developing hardware to better integrate CPU and GPU workloads.
Context
Modern AI workloads are moving from massive training phases to complex inference and agentic tasks. This shift demands more sophisticated coordination between different types of processing hardware.
